I like an App called "Debit and Credit" AWESOME app that helps you balance your checkbook and you can even upload it to iCloud so you can have it on all of your devices.

I use an App called "Automatic" which helps me evaluate my driving on any given day, and it helps me out with any check engine codes that may pop up. It does require the purchase of hardware to plug into your vehicle, but you can get it at Best Buy for like $100

I also use a Temperature Monitoring System by iDevices to cook that perfect steak, or have the PERFECT temperature for smoking a good brisket...of course it's wireless and I can check all this from the comfort of my couch. It's super handy for the sub-zero outside temperatures; you don't have to go out in the cold and check your food!!!

Of course there are the Social Media apps...a new App I found is called "Peach" and I use it with family members...especially if I want to say something off Facebook/Twitter.

Tapatalk is a MUST HAVE, It's hard trying to remember all my usernames and passwords to every forum I visit, but Tapatalk offers a one-stop solution.

...with that being said, I also think 1password is also a "must have" for anyone who does ANYTHING online. It securely stores a lot of private information...and it can generate passwords as well.
